About This Audit

A compliance audit of the Austin Volunteer Firemen’s Relief Association for January 1, 2023, to December 31, 2025, assessed if appropriate corrective action was taken on prior findings and if the association complied with relevant regulations concerning state aid and fund expenditure. The audit found that the relief association addressed one of two previous findings but failed to resolve the untimely receipt of state aid. Additionally, the audit identified the need for better segregation of duties and updates to bylaws. The total expenditures from January 1, 2023, to December 31, 2025, were $46,176, with fund distribution delays noted for Portage Township in 2024. Despite these findings, substantial compliance with laws and procedures was noted. Discussions with the relief association management included their responses, and cooperation was acknowledged.
